Cegedim Rx selects Redcentric to deliver improved IT services to over 6,000 UK pharmacies

Over 6,000 UK pharmacies are to benefit from improved network performance and efficiency following an IT infrastructure services deal between Redcentric and Cegedim Rx, one of the market-leading suppliers of healthcare software solutions to the UK pharmacy market. The contract, which includes the additional services of managed data backup and 3G failover, sees Cegedim Rx - which provides software to more than 50 percent of UK pharmacies – also renew its commitment to Redcentric for a...

Virtual partnership with MHM Computer

Virtual Instruments has announced its partnership with leading supplier of complete solutions and services, MHM computer a.s., as part of its expanding growth into the CEE region. MHM computer is based in Czech Republic and covers the territories of Czech Republic, Slovak Republic and Hungary.
